there are three kinds of variables.
a variable must be a situation,condition or a factor
1.change or manipulated variables.
-are the variables that are being tested or changed.
2.constant variables.
-are the variables that you are not intended to test or study,
or the variables to be kept constant.
3.responding variables.
-are the results of the maipulated variables.

The answer depends on the experiment. Possible variables are: the substance being fermented, the yeast used, exposure to oxygen, time, sugar levels, alcohol levels, temperature. Any of these can be independent variables. The sugar and alcohol levels can be dependent variables.
Independent and dependent variables are graphed on the axes of a rectangular grid (e.g. graph paper). The important thing is to understand which is which. The independent variable is graphed on the horizontal (x-) axis. In an experiment you choose values of the independent variable and measure the values of the dependent variable (it "depends' on the other). The dependent variable is graphed on the vertical (y-) axis.

The independent variable determines the value of other variables and is change by the person doing the experiment. The dependent variable is what is affected by the independent variable; it "depends" on the independent variable.
In any science investigation you have independent (also called manipulated) variables and dependent (also called responding) variables. If you use a certain independent variable, then you will get a certain dependent variable. Consider throwing a ball into the air. How high the ball goes is a dependent variable. What does it depend on? It depends on the independent variables like how hard you throw, how heavy the ball is, how big the ball is, etc.
